THRISSUR: Suresh Gopi's Padayatra from Karuvannur to Thrissur and now, TN Prathapan MP's 'Sneha sandesha padayatra'... Padayatras (journey by foot) are the trend in Thrissur even before the announcement of candidates. Prathapan's padayatra will go on till March 5. Although Prathapan is saying that he is leading the padayatra against hatred and not as an election campaign, the activists are celebrating it like an election campaign.
As part of the journey, there are mobile tea stalls offering tea and snacks at reasonable prices. Prathapan's padayatra comes after the party organised a public meeting attended by P Chidambaram as part of 'Samaragni' led by KPCC president K Sudhakaran and opposition leader V D Satheesan. The BJP is also excited after the padayatra led by state president K Surendran arrived in the district the other day.
Meanwhile, former agriculture minister and CPI state council member VS Sunil Kumar is also active in public events. It was Sunil Kumar who inaugurated the representative meeting at the State Conference of Fire Service Drivers and Mechanics Association. Pattayamela attended by the Chief Minister was held in the district yesterday. There is also a face-to-face meeting with cultural leaders on Sunday. In short, the district is experiencing the heat wave of unofficial election campaigns.
After the announcement of candidates, Thrissur will be one of the constituencies that the national leaders of the Left Front will visit first. With Amit Shah coming to Thrissur once and Narendra Modi twice to pave the way for Suresh Gopi, the LDF and UDF are trying to get more star campaigners on the campaign trail. Earlier AICC President Mallikarjun Kharge had also visited Thrissur.
